Silvia Bagnoli is a scholar working on Physiology, Molecular Biology and Psychiatry and Mental health. According to data from OpenAlex, Silvia Bagnoli has authored 135 papers receiving a total of 2.4k indexed citations (citations by other indexed papers that have themselves been cited), including 64 papers in Physiology, 46 papers in Molecular Biology and 38 papers in Psychiatry and Mental health. Recurrent topics in Silvia Bagnoli's work include Alzheimer's disease research and treatments (62 papers), Dementia and Cognitive Impairment Research (35 papers) and Amyotrophic Lateral Sclerosis Research (12 papers). Silvia Bagnoli is often cited by papers focused on Alzheimer's disease research and treatments (62 papers), Dementia and Cognitive Impairment Research (35 papers) and Amyotrophic Lateral Sclerosis Research (12 papers). Silvia Bagnoli collaborates with scholars based in Italy, United States and United Kingdom. Silvia Bagnoli's co-authors include Sandro Sorbi, Benedetta Nacmias, Andrea Tedde, Elena Cellini, Valentina Bessi, Irene Piaceri, Laura Bracco, Salvatore Mazzeo, Cristina Cecchi and Sonia Padiglioni and has published in prestigious journals such as PLoS ONE, Neurology and Scientific Reports.
